Course Details

Crew Resource Management (CRM): An overview of CRM principles, techniques, and best practices for effective crew coordination. • Communication Skills: Effective communication strategies, techniques, and methods for clear and concise communication between crew members. • Human Factors in Aviation: Understanding the human factors that impact crew coordination, including fatigue, stress, and perception. • Situational Awareness: Techniques for maintaining situational awareness, monitoring systems and instruments, and identifying potential hazards. • Decision Making and Problem Solving: Strategies for making effective decisions under pressure, managing risks, and resolving problems. • Teamwork and Leadership: Building and leading effective teams, understanding team dynamics, and developing leadership skills. • Emergency Procedures: Procedures for handling emergency situations, including communication, coordination, and decision making. •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s): Understanding and implementing SOPs, including checklists and procedures for normal and non-normal operations.

Aircraft Systems and Operations: Knowledge of aircraft systems, components, and operations, including limitations and capabilities.
